Seychelles
Things To Consider Before Visiting
Best time: April–May and October–November for calm seas
Currency: Seychellois Rupee (SCR), USD widely accepted
English, French, and Creole widely spoken
Tropical climate; pack sunscreen, hats, and light clothing
Respect local customs, especially in villages
Island-hopping requires planning
Top Attractions
Anse Lazio, Praslin Island; crystal-clear waters and beaches
Beau Vallon, Mahé Island; calm beaches for swimming
Vallée de Mai; UNESCO palm forest
La Digue Island; cycling and pristine beaches
Morne Seychellois National Park; hiking and nature walks
Curieuse Island; turtle sanctuary
Cousin Island; birdwatching and natural reserve
Sainte Anne Marine National Park; snorkeling
Port Launay; tranquil coastal area
Anse Source d’Argent; iconic white sand beaches
Visa Requirements
Nigerian citizens get visitor permit on arrival for 30 days
Passport valid for at least 6 months
Return flight tickets required
Proof of funds and accommodation bookings mandatory
Travel insurance recommended
